Background TUCAN (Tumor Up-regulated Card-containing Antagonist of Caspase-Nine) is a CARD (Caspase-Associated Recruitment Domains) containing protein that binds and suppresses activation of pro-Caspase-9 and found to be overexpressed in some types of cancers. TUCAN binds specifically to pro-caspase-9 and interferes with its interaction with Apaf-1, thereby suppressing apoptosis signaling in the mitochondrial/cytochrome c pathway.
